Soccer Preview: Faith Christian vs. Faith Baptist
On Thursday Faith Christian will have to hit the road after three straight games at home. They will venture away from home to take on the Faith Baptist Eagle at 5:15 p.m. Both come into the contest b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
Last Monday, Faith Christian earned a 3-1 victory over FAITH HomeSchool. Given Faith Christian's advantage in MaxPreps' Michigan soccer rankings (they are ranked 118th, while FAITH HomeSchool is ranked 243rd),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Meanwhile, Faith Baptist kept a clean sheet against Juniata Christian on Tuesday. They were the clear victor by a 3-0 margin over the Eagles.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Eagle.
They hit Juniata Christian with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from
Zechariah Gartrelle,
Shade Meyer, and
Troy Smither.
Faith Christian pushed their record up to 8-2-2 with the win, which was their fourth straight at home. As for Faith Baptist, their victory bumped their record up to 3-5-1.
Everything went Faith Christian's way against Faith Baptist in their previous matchup back in September, as Faith Christian made off with a 6-3 win. The rematch might be a little tougher for Faith Christian since the team won't have the home-pitch adv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
